transition:all 1s ease 0s; 1.2属性 transition 简写属性,用于在一个属性中设置四个过渡属性。 transition-property 规定应用过渡的 CSS 属性的名称。 transition-duration 定义过渡效果花费的时间,默认是 0,单位是秒 transition-timing-function 规定过渡效果的时间曲线,默认是 "ease"。 transition-delay 规定过渡效果...
从上面我们可以看出, transition 绑定的是元素某一个已经存在的属性值,这个属性值再某种状态下发生了变化,而 transition 专注于将这种改变添加个速度曲线,使得元素平滑转变,不显得很突兀。 从上图中我们也可以看出,因为 transition 过渡中某些属性被修改了,必然引起布局上的变化,这个有好处也有坏处,至于是看重效果还是看...
2.transition-porperty 需要过渡的属性 取值:porperty(属性名) 或 all(全部属性) 3.transition-duration 过渡时间 取值:number(s) 4.transition-timing-function 过渡速度(也称作过渡函数) 取值:ease 默认值,逐渐变慢 linear 匀速 ease-in 加速过渡 ease-out 减速过渡 ease-in-out 先加速然后减速 cubic-bezier(n...
transition属性是一个简写属性,它包含了以下子属性: transition-property:规定设置过渡效果的CSS属性名称。可以是单个属性,多个属性以逗号分隔,或者all表示所有属性。 transition-duration:规定完成过渡效果需要多少秒或毫秒。 transition-timing-function:规定过渡效果的时间曲线,如ease、linear、ease-in、ease-out等。 transi...
属性含义animation(动画)用于设置动画属性,他是一个简写的属性,包含6个属性transition(过渡)用于设置元素的样式过度,和animation有着类似的效果,但细节上有很大的不同transform(变形)用于元素进行旋转、缩放、移动或倾斜,和设置样式的动画并没有什么关系,就相当于color一样用来设置元素的“外表”translate(移动)translate只...
img{width:100px;border-radius:50%;transition:5s all ease-in;}img:hover{transform:rotate(9999deg);} 我们经常会看见小箭头,我们之前用的都是字体图标,现在我们可以利用旋转把他做出来啦.这个也可以做成动画的效果. 代码语言:javascript 代码运行次数:0 运行 AI代码解释 .box{position:relative;width:200...
css3中制作动画的几个属性:css3中的变形(transform)、过渡(transition)、动画(animation)。 一、 CSS3变形(transform) 语法: transform : none | <transform-function> [ <transform-function> ]* 也就是: transform: rotate | scale | skew | translate |matrix; ...
学习CSS3动画animation得先了解一些关于变形transform、过渡transition的知识 这些新属性大多在新版浏览器得到了支持,有些需要添加浏览器前缀(-webkit-、-moz-、-ms-、-o-),本文为简化内容,直接使用了原版属性 根据不同属性的支持度,在实际使用的时候需要添加相应的浏览器前缀支持 一、变形transform 变形有rotate旋转、...
接下来把transition放一下来看看transform,基本格式如下: transform: [转换函数]; 1. 先说基本用法,transform接受一个转换函数,每个转换函数都会有不同的效果,下面是三个主要的2D转换函数,更多函数属性 查看 W3C - CSS3 transform。 另外还有一个:skew() 倾斜; ...
关于CSS3制作动画的几个属性:变形(transform)、转换(transition)和动画(animation)。 一、transform 属性: 旋转rotate(中心为原点) 扭曲、倾斜skew(skew(x,y), skewX(x), skewY(y)) 缩放scale(scale(x,y), scaleX(x), scaleY(y)) 移动translate(translateX,translateY) ...